Korean stew jigae (Korean: 찌개, Korean pronunciation: [tɕ͈iɡɛ])


are Korean stews. There are many varieties; they
are typically made with meat, seafood or
vegetables in a broth seasoned with gochujang (red
chilli paste), doenjang (soy bean paste), ganjang
(soy sauce) or saeu-jeot (salted and fermented
shrimp).

Kimchi Kimchi can be made from a variety


of vegetables, and even fruits, but
the most recognized version —
baechu kimchi — is made with
cabbage. Alongside cabbage, it
often contains radishes, scallions,
carrots, garlic, ginger, chili flakes,
and other flavorings. Kimchi has a
sour, salty, savory, and often fiery
taste.
Traditional clothing Korea's traditional clothing, hanbok,
has maintained its basic traditional
features throughout Korea's
5,000-year history while its styles
and forms have evolved in various
ways based on the lifestyle, social
conditions, and aesthetic taste of
the times.

Sports .Beginning in the 1900s, Korean archery


transitioned from a central part of Korean
military strategy to a recreational practice.
Korean archery became standardized, with
one specific type of composite bow and
bamboo arrows used. The targets for
traditional Korean archery are at a distance of
145 meters or greater. This is a much farther
distance than today’s Olympic distances, which
range from only 30 to 90 meters
